Works on N. Krishna Pillai

  • 1. 'N. KrishnaPillai' - (Biography) Author : Dr. Ezhumattoor RajaRaja Varma.
    Publisher : For Prof. N. Krishna Pillai Foundation D.C. Books, Kottayam, 1993. (2) Cultural Publication Department, Kerala Government, 1993.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illai' - Monograph (1999). Author :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ma.
    Publisher : Sahitya Akademi, NewDelhi, 1999 (Tamil Translation, 2005). (Kannada Translation, 2014).
  • 'N. Krishna Pillayude Mozhimuthukkal' Author :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ma.
    Published in Kumkumum Weekly in the year 1996-'97 in 22 Parts.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illai : Patanasahyam' Author :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    Publisher: Kerala Sahitya Akademi, Thrissur, 2009.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illayum Samskarikarangavum' (7 Parts – 245 Essays) Edited and compiled by Dr. Kowdiar Ramachandran, V. Chandrababu and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ma.
    Sahitya Pravarthaka Sahakarana Sangham, Kottayam, 1987.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illayum Bharatiya Natakavediyum' (22 Essays) Collection Published on the Seventieth Birthday, General Editor : P.V. Velayudhan Pillai,
    Sahitya Pravarthaka Sahakarana Sangham, Kottayam, 1986.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illaiyude Sahithyajeevitham', Sahithya Pravarthaka Sahakarana Sangam, Kottayam, 1976.
  • N. Krishna Pillai, Thoppil Bhasi, C.N. Sreekantan Nair - Mahacharithamala - Author: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    D.C. Books, Kottayam, 2011.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illai', (Shorter Biography). Author :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    State Institute of languages, Thiruvananthapuram, 2010.
  • N. Krishna Pillaiyude Natakalokam (Essays) Ed.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    State Institute of languages, Thiruvananthapuram, 2014.
  • 'N. Krishna Pillaiyude Sahithyavimarsanam (Essays) Ed: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    State Institute of languages, Thiruvananthapuram, 2016.
  • N. Krishna Pillai : Vykthiyum Sahitykaranum : (Essays) Ed: Dr. Ezhumattoor Raja Raja Varma,
    Sahitya Akademi, New Delhi, 2018.
Prof. N. Krishna Pillai Foundation is a society registered under the Travancore-Cochin Literary, Scientific and Charitable Societies Registration Act, instituted to perpetuate the memory of Late Prof. N. Krishna Pillai, the great doyen of Malayalam Literature.
